#b3b450 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b3b450 is composed of 70.2% red, 70.6%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.6%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 60.6 degrees, a saturation of 40% and a lightness of 51%. #b3b450 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a0 with #676900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#b3b450
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030301 is the darkest color, while #fbfbf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b3b450
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848480 is the less saturated color, while #f5f70d is the most saturated one.
